HUSKIES BURNED BY SUNBIRDS

HBU sees lead evaporate in second half for winless trip

Fresno, California ---- Houston Baptist University took a two-goal lead after the first 45 minutes, but host Fresno Pacific University exploded for three unanswered scores in the second half to hand the Huskies a 3-2 defeat at Martinez Field on Monday evening.

The Huskies got on the board first, as Ruzhdi Halili capitalized on an FPU foul, converting on a direct kick from right to left for a 1-0 lead.

HBU's lead would grow to two just before the half, as George Sangira stole a ball in the box and hit a shot into the right corner, sending the Huskies into the break with a 2-0 lead.

That lead evaporated in the second session, as Fresno pummeled the pipes with shots. Pablo Campos hit two of the three goals for the Sunbirds, including the game-winner in the 68th minute as FPU held off the Huskies for the final 22 minutes.

Fresno Pacific held a 23-12 margin in shots, including a 13-6 SOG advantage. The Birds also had nine corner kicks compared to just two for HBU.

Chris Dodd got the defeat for the Huskies, allowing three goals while making 11 saves.

HBU is now 7-3-1 on the season. The Huskies return home for the first of three straight at Husky Field when they host Southwestern Assemblies of God University on Friday at 3 pm.

The Huskies will take on Texas College at 4 pm in it's "Senior Day" contest.
